What ICC does

ICC Holdings, Inc., operating through its subsidiaries, specializes in providing property and casualty insurance coverage to businesses within the United States' food and beverage sector. Its diverse product lineup includes commercial multi-peril, liquor liability, workers' compensation, and umbrella liability insurance. The company distributes these offerings via an extensive network of 186 independent agents located across fifteen states: Arizona, Colorado, Illinois, Indiana, Iowa, Kansas, Michigan, Minnesota, Missouri, Ohio, Oregon, Pennsylvania, Tennessee, Utah, and Wisconsin. Founded in 1950, ICC Holdings, Inc. is headquartered in Rock Island, Illinois.
